SummaryIn comprehensive two-dimensional gas chromatography (GC6GC), two capillary columns are connected in series through an interface known as a "thermal modulator". This device transforms effluent from the first capillary column into a series of sharp injection-like chemical pulses suitable for high-speed chromatography on the second column. Dramatic increases in the resolving power, sensitivity, and speed of the gas chromatograph result. This paper describes the development of a robust and reliable thermal modulator for GC6GC.
